Baikal IZH-18MH

Notes: This is the rifle variant of the IZH-18M shotgun. It has a shorter barrel than the shotgun variants at 23.5 inches, but the rifle cartridges make the range similar if not in excess of its shotgun variant. The operation of the rifle is similar to that of the shotgun, with a hinged breech that has several safeties, both automatic and manual, built in. The rifle variant does not, however, provide for fully automatic ejection, though the spent shells are partially extruded from the breech upon opening it so that the firer can grasp them.

Baikal IZH-94 Express

Notes: Basically an Express Rifle version of the IZH-94 and IZH-94P Combination Guns (see Russian Shotguns), the IZH-94 is a double over-and-under rifle designed to fire fairly large cartridges. Most of these rifles are made with both barrels firing the same caliber, but mixes of two calibers are also available upon special orders. Other than the two rifled barrels, the Express rifle has two more widely-spaced barrels (done mostly to allow the Express rifle and the Sever shotgun to use the same stocks). The Express has an adjustment screw at the end of the fore-end that allows the shooter to adjust where the rounds will strike relative to each other. The Express has twin triggers, but does not have the preset that the Sever does. Stocks are of beech or walnut at the buyer’s choice; the receiver and breech block are blued, while the barrels and other metalwork are of satin-finished metal.

Izhevsk Strela-2

Notes: Though popular in the Soviet Union, the Strela-2 was rarely seen in the West until the 1960s. The Strela-2 has a set trigger. Though the Soviets claimed that the Strela-2 fired a proprietary 5.6mm rimfire cartridge of their own design, it was eventually revealed that the weapon fires standard .22 Long Rifle ammunition. The Strela-2 has a thumbhole stock, and the fore-end has an accessory rail. Variants include the SM-2 (also known as the CM-2), which is a beginner’s rifle with a shorter barrel and an adjustable trigger instead of the adjustable/set trigger system of the Strela-2. The SM-10 does in fact fire a proprietary cartridge, 5.6x22mm Rimfire. The Zenit-3 is the same rifle, enlarged to fire 7.62mm Nagant ammunition. All of these rifles are equipped with optical sights.
